Output e825914c2ec9cbd41a739374c9ef4ea6c793b6e5c7734e88923169e0e9d82a76:50

value
12719500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 842178ddba404503ebdeff00a5e5f30236f86319 OP_EQUAL
address
3DjfDYrKvuKbABsQ1tq7y5aPBRGV6wAKj7
transaction
e825914c2ec9cbd41a739374c9ef4ea6c793b6e5c7734e88923169e0e9d82a76
spent
true